You may think you know all about pigeons - you see them every day in parks, gardens, and towns. But did you know that there are about 300 different species of pigeon across the world?
This is the Maroon-breasted crowned pigeon found in Papua New Guinea. It is a large and colourful bird, with an elaborate feathered crest.
